There are a lot of different forms in which alternative energy is readily available.
One of these is solar energy. Solar power is driven by photovoltaic cells, and these are progressively getting less expensive and a lot more advanced. Solar energy power could be put to use for electricity, heating, and making hot water.
Solar energy yields no pollution, as its input comes totally from the sun's rays. However, much more work still needs to be carried out in order for us to economically harness the sun's energy.
For now , the resource is often a little too conditional. Storage batteries are needed to be employed as backups in the evenings and on inclement days.
Wind energy has develop into the most-invested-in (by private investors and governing bodies together) alternative energy source for the time being. The great arrays of triple-bladed windmills are being placed all over as "wind farms", to capture the motion of the wind and use its kinetic energy for the conversion process to mechanical or electrical energy.
Needless to say, there is certainly nothing new about the concept of a windmill for harnessing energy. Modern-day wind turbines are simply more sophisticated variations on the old theme.
Of course, the drawback to wind energy is, what do you do when there is a calm, still day? Needless to say, during these times the utility company kicks in for powering your house or office. Wind energy just isn't altogether independent.
Hydroelectric energy is available as a source of renewable energy, and it can generate a substantial volume of power. Simply put, hydroelectric energy uses the motion of water (Its flow in response to gravity, which means downhill) to turn turbines which then produce electrical energy.
Of course, water is everywhere; finding sources for driving hydroelectric turbines is, therefore, not very much of an issue. However, hydroelectricity as a source of alternative energy can be complicated and costly to produce.
Dams are usually built so that you can be able to control the flow of the water adequately to generate the required power. Building a dam to store and control water's potential and kinetic energy takes a lot of work, and operating one is complex also.
Of course, a dam isn't always important if one is not attempting to supply the electrical requirements of a city or other very densely populated area. There are small run-of-river hydroelectric converters which are excellent for supplying neighborhoods or an individual office or residence.
Probably the most underrated and under-appreciated form of sustainable energy is geothermal energy, which is simply the naturally occurring energy produced by the heating of artesian waters that are just below the earth's crust. This heat is transferred in to the water from the earth's internal molten core.
The water is drawn up by several different methods. There are "dry steam" power facilities, "flash" power facilities, and "binary" power plants for harnessing geothermal energy.
The purpose of drawing up the hot water is for the gathering of the steam. The Geysers, approximately 100 miles north of San Francisco, is most likely the best-known of just about all geothermal power fields; it is an example of a dry stream plant.
